The United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) is a UN agency established to assist countries in eradicating poverty, reducing inequalities, and building resilience. Operating in approximately 170 countries and territories, UNDP aims to help nations sustain progress and achieve the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s). In Ukraine, UNDP focuses on three main programmatic priorities: Democratic Governance and Inclusive Social Fabric, Inclusive and Sustainable Economic Recovery and Growth, and Sustainable Environment and Energy Transformation. Since the onset of hostilities in 2014 and the full-scale invasion in 2022, UNDP has maintained a presence on the ground, supporting local authorities and civil society in emergency response and crisis management. The organization has developed a Country Programme Document for 2025-2029, which emphasizes a holistic approach to reconstruction and recovery, empowering all societal sectors to respond effectively to the ongoing challenges. The Area-Based Recovery (ABR) Framework is central to this mission, focusing on community recovery and the return to a development pathway in Ukraine.

Job Overview:
The Monitoring and Reporting Analyst plays a crucial role in the implementation of projects by overseeing monitoring, reporting, knowledge management, evaluation support, and research. This position requires a proactive approach to ensure that project indicators are accurately monitored and reported. The analyst will be responsible for collecting and analyzing data, maintaining data records, and ensuring compliance with UNDP's corporate monitoring systems. The role also involves facilitating knowledge management and learning within the ABR team, supporting the development of knowledge products, and ensuring that gender equality considerations are integrated into all aspects of the work. The analyst will work closely with various stakeholders, including project staff, partners, and the broader ABR team, to ensure effective communication and collaboration throughout the project lifecycle.

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Ensure effective monitoring of the project by systematically collecting, analyzing, and cleaning data for project indicators, maintaining data records, and providing feedback to improve data quality.
  • Regularly report in UNDP’s corporate monitoring systems, ensuring entries are complete and compliant with guidelines.
  • Administer quality assurance for inputs from the ABR team for project dashboards.
  • Organize field monitoring visits and prepare monitoring reports.
  • Collect inputs for corporate, donor, and government reports, ensuring timely submission and alignment with templates.
  • Conduct fact-checking, proofreading, and editing of report content.
  • Provide technical support for the development of knowledge products and participate in internal review working groups.
  • Support the finalization and dissemination of knowledge products, including social media posts and press releases.
  • Assist in organizing capacity-development sessions for the ABR team and partners. 1
  • Support evaluations and audits by preparing relevant data and documentation. 1
  • Contribute to the development of data collection tools and organize surveys. 1
  • Assist with data visualization and summarizing research findings. 1
  • Ensure gender equality considerations are mainstreamed in all activities and promote a safe environment free of discrimination.

Required Qualifications:
  • Advanced university degree (Master's degree or equivalent) in Sociology, Social Sciences, Statistics, Information Management, Research, Monitoring and Evaluation, Business Administration, Public Administration, or a related field.
  • A first-level university degree (Bachelor’s degree) in the mentioned areas combined with two years of qualifying experience will also be considered.
  • Strong analytical skills and experience in data management and reporting.
  • Proven ability to conduct fact-checking, proofreading, and editing of technical documents.
  • Excellent coordination and communication skills, with the ability to work effectively with diverse teams and stakeholders.
  • Proficiency in office software packages and data management tools, with experience in data visualization and GIS mapping being advantageous.

Educational Background:
Candidates must possess an advanced university degree (Master's degree or equivalent) in relevant fields such as Sociology, Social Sciences, Statistics, Information Management, Research, Monitoring and Evaluation, Business Administration, or Public Administration. Alternatively, a first-level university degree (Bachelor’s degree) in these areas, along with two years of relevant experience, will be considered.

Experience:
For applicants with a Master's degree, professional work experience is not required. However, those with a Bachelor's degree must have a minimum of two years of relevant experience at the national or international level in monitoring, reporting, evaluation, research, or data management within development, humanitarian assistance, or early recovery projects. Experience in collecting, analyzing, and managing both quantitative and qualitative data is highly desirable.

Languages:
Fluency in English and Ukrainian is required for this position. Proficiency in additional languages may be considered an asset, enhancing communication with diverse stakeholders.
